Welcome, guest | Sign In | My Account | Store | Cart
def transposed(lists):
   if not lists: return []
   return map(lambda *row: list(row), *lists)

def transposed2(lists, defval=0):
   if not lists: return []
   return map(lambda *row: [elem or defval for elem in row], *lists)

History

  • revision 4 (18 years ago)
  • previous revisions are not available